WebHorseradish peroxidase is a 44,173.9-dalton glycoprotein with 6 lysine residues which can be conjugated to a labeled molecule. We developed a mammalian expression vector system to … note selecting python-clang-9 for regex g++-9WebStandards or samples are added to the micro ELISA plate wells and combined with the specific antibody. Then a biotinylated detection antibody specific for Monkey NTXI and Avidin-Horseradish Peroxidase (HRP) conjugate are added successively to each micro plate well and incubated.
